Abstract

We report the recent results of the magnetic transitions and axial-vector transitions of the baryon antidecuplet within the framework of the chiral quark-soliton model. The dynamical model parameters are fixed by experimental data for the magnetic moments of the baryon octet, for the hyperon semileptonic decay constants, and for the singlet axialvector constant. The transition magnetic moments µΛΣ and µN ∆ are well reproduced and other octet-decuplet and octet-antidecuplet transitions are predicted. In particular, the present calculation of µΣΣ ∗ is found to be below the upper bound 0.82µN that the SELEX collaboration measured very recently. The results explains consistently the recent findings of a new N ∗ resonance from the GRAAL and Tohoku LNS group. We also obtain the transition axial-vector constants for the Θ + → KN from which the decay width of the Θ + pentaquark baryon is determined as a function of the pion-nucleon sigma term ΣπN.
